/*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/. */
#include "Common.h"
#include "Classifier.h"
#include "LookupCacheV4.h"
#define GTEST_TABLE_V4 NS_LITERAL_CSTRING("gtest-malware-proto")
#define GTEST_TABLE_V2 NS_LITERAL_CSTRING("gtest-malware-simple")
typedef nsCString _Fragment;
typedef nsTArray<nsCString> _PrefixArray;
static UniquePtr<Classifier>
GetClassifier()
{
nsCOMPtr<nsIFile> file;
NS_GetSpecialDirectory(NS_APP_USER_PROFILE_50_DIR, getter_AddRefs(file));
UniquePtr<Classifier> classifier = MakeUnique<Classifier>();
nsresult rv = classifier->Open(*file);
EXPECT_TRUE(rv == NS_OK);
return Move(classifier);
}
static nsresult
SetupLookupCacheV4(Classifier* classifier,
const _PrefixArray& aPrefixArray,
const nsACString& aTable)
{
LookupCacheV4* lookupCache =
LookupCache::Cast<LookupCacheV4>(classifier->GetLookupCache(aTable, false));
if (!lookupCache) {
return NS_ERROR_FAILURE;
}
PrefixStringMap map;
PrefixArrayToPrefixStringMap(aPrefixArray, map);
return lookupCache->Build(map);
}
static nsresult
SetupLookupCacheV2(Classifier* classifier,
const _PrefixArray& aPrefixArray,
const nsACString& aTable)
{
LookupCacheV2* lookupCache =
LookupCache::Cast<LookupCacheV2>(classifier->GetLookupCache(aTable, false));
if (!lookupCache) {
return NS_ERROR_FAILURE;
}
AddPrefixArray prefixes;
AddCompleteArray completions;
nsresult rv = PrefixArrayToAddPrefixArrayV2(aPrefixArray, prefixes);
if (NS_FAILED(rv)) {
return rv;
}
EntrySort(prefixes);
return lookupCache->Build(prefixes, completions);
}
static void
TestReadNoiseEntries(Classifier* classifier,
const _PrefixArray& aPrefixArray,
const nsCString& aTable,
const nsCString& aFragment)
{
Completion lookupHash;
lookupHash.FromPlaintext(aFragment);
LookupResult result;
result.hash.complete = lookupHash;
PrefixArray noiseEntries;
uint32_t noiseCount = 3;
nsresult rv;
rv = classifier->ReadNoiseEntries(result.hash.fixedLengthPrefix,
aTable, noiseCount,
&noiseEntries);
ASSERT_TRUE(rv == NS_OK);
EXPECT_TRUE(noiseEntries.Length() > 0);
for (uint32_t i = 0; i < noiseEntries.Length(); i++) {
// Test the noise entry should not equal the "real" hash request
EXPECT_NE(noiseEntries[i], result.hash.fixedLengthPrefix);
// Test the noise entry should exist in the cached prefix array
nsAutoCString partialHash;
partialHash.Assign(reinterpret_cast<char*>(&noiseEntries[i]), PREFIX_SIZE);
EXPECT_TRUE(aPrefixArray.Contains(partialHash));
}
}
TEST(Classifier, ReadNoiseEntriesV4)
{
UniquePtr<Classifier> classifier(GetClassifier());
_PrefixArray array = { GeneratePrefix(_Fragment("bravo.com/"), 5),
GeneratePrefix(_Fragment("browsing.com/"), 9),
GeneratePrefix(_Fragment("gound.com/"), 4),
GeneratePrefix(_Fragment("small.com/"), 4),
GeneratePrefix(_Fragment("gdfad.com/"), 4),
GeneratePrefix(_Fragment("afdfound.com/"), 4),
GeneratePrefix(_Fragment("dffa.com/"), 4),
};
array.Sort();
nsresult rv;
rv = SetupLookupCacheV4(classifier.get(), array, GTEST_TABLE_V4);
ASSERT_TRUE(rv == NS_OK);
TestReadNoiseEntries(classifier.get(), array, GTEST_TABLE_V4, _Fragment("gound.com/"));
}
TEST(Classifier, ReadNoiseEntriesV2)
{
UniquePtr<Classifier> classifier(GetClassifier());
_PrefixArray array = { GeneratePrefix(_Fragment("helloworld.com/"), 4),
GeneratePrefix(_Fragment("firefox.com/"), 4),
GeneratePrefix(_Fragment("chrome.com/"), 4),
GeneratePrefix(_Fragment("safebrowsing.com/"), 4),
GeneratePrefix(_Fragment("opera.com/"), 4),
GeneratePrefix(_Fragment("torbrowser.com/"), 4),
GeneratePrefix(_Fragment("gfaads.com/"), 4),
GeneratePrefix(_Fragment("qggdsas.com/"), 4),
GeneratePrefix(_Fragment("nqtewq.com/"), 4),
};
nsresult rv;
rv = SetupLookupCacheV2(classifier.get(), array, GTEST_TABLE_V2);
ASSERT_TRUE(rv == NS_OK);
TestReadNoiseEntries(classifier.get(), array, GTEST_TABLE_V2, _Fragment("helloworld.com/"));
}
